Explanation:


24/(9^0+7-3+1)=

Do PEMDAS:

Solve The Numbers in the Grouping Symbols. Do the exponents first, and then add and subtract from left to right.


(9^0+7-3+1)\\9^0=1\\(1+7-3+1)\\(8-3+1)\\(5+1)\\6

Divide by 24:


24/6=4

The answer would be 4.
